#1809da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1809da is composed of 9.4% red, 3.5%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89% cyan, 95.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 244.3 degrees, a saturation of 92.1% and a lightness of 44.5%. #1809da color hex could be obtained by blending #3012ff with #0000b5.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

#1809da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1809da has RGB values of R:24, G:9,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0.96,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 1575386.

Shades and Tints of #1809da
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01000b is the darkest color, while #f8f7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1809da
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a697a is the less saturated color, while #1100e3 is the most saturated one.
